ARK Multicasting demonstrates ATSC 3.0-based 'OTA-CDN'
Nov 3, 2022 – ARK Multicasting has successfully completed a proof of concept 'OTA-CDN'. The OTA-CDN architecture is developed so any CDN can delegate delivery requests to ARK's ATSC-3.0 system based on business rules and capacity telemetry.
